Description
Get ready for a thrilling adventure with Pocket Odyssey, a game that packs the excitement of a traditional tabletop RPG into a compact experience. Designed by Anthony Sato, this game is perfect for 2 to 4 players looking for a fun and challenging journey. With easy-to-learn rules, you'll be diving into the world of Dungeonfell in no time, exploring modular boards, rolling dice, and drafting cards to overcome obstacles. As you embark on your quest, you'll take on the role of an adventurer, complete with unique character backgrounds, special powers, and personal goals. But beware, the storyteller is always lurking, controlling the monsters and throwing challenges your way. With 120 minutes of playtime, you'll have plenty of time to level up your character, collect loot, and outsmart your enemies. Will you complete the main quest and achieve your secret objectives, or will the storyteller outwit you? There's only one way to find out in Pocket Odyssey.
